County allocations system. New formats 1AA123, 12A 345

County 44 is now in 3 letters. After reaching 44Z Z99, they are now issuing in the 44A BC9 format. Current high is 44H EV1 from Willie C. Brock, Jr. 2009-12-31.

Specials D1851 Specialty plates on the current base all use the same format, with a sticker at left to designate the cause. Bradley Gallagher
Veteran 2177A Veteran plates are relatively new and, like the generic specialty plate and many non-passenger types, use a modified version of the 2006 passenger base, with Mt. Rushmore shrunk to the bottom of the plate rather than the background. Serial format: 1234A. Bradley Gallagher
